Ctrl+click opens in current tab AND new tab

When I Ctrl+click a link at http://spanish.about.com/library/beginning/bl-beg-verbs-conjugation-preterite.htm "most popular" field, a new tab opens (as expected), but my current tab also changes (which should not happen).
Reproducible: Always
Steps to Reproduce:
1. Go to http://spanish.about.com/library/beginning/bl-beg-verbs-conjugation-preterite.htm
2. Ctrl+click a link in the most popular section on the right.
Actual Results:
My current tab changes, and a new tab opens.
Expected Results:
A new tab should open, and the current tab should stay the same.
Mozilla Firefox 3.0 RC1 - Default theme.
Windows XP SP1.
